CHOOSING THE BEST TYPE OF ABS FOR LASER IDEAS

ABS materials vary in formulation, color, additives, surface finish, and intended application. Choose a verified ABS grade based on the laser process and finished result you need.

General‑Purpose ABS – Standard ABS sheets and molded parts used for prototypes, housings, enclosures, and general components.
High‑Impact ABS – Impact-modified ABS used for durable housings, protective components, equipment parts, and consumer products.
Laser-Markable ABS – ABS formulations designed or optimized to produce clearer, higher-contrast marks with compatible laser wavelengths.
Two-Layer ABS – Layered engraving materials that reveal a contrasting color when the top surface is removed.

ABS LASER PROCESSING METHODS

Laser processing brings out the full potential of ABS sheets, allowing precise,
repeatable results across a variety of applications:

  • laser engrave ABS sheet

    Shallow Engraving

    Creates shallow text, logos, icons, labels, and surface textures on compatible ABS parts while limiting unnecessary material removal and heat buildup.

  • vector engraving on ABS

    Vector Engraving

    Follows vector paths to create fine outlines, borders, symbols, lettering, and linear details on ABS without cutting completely through the material.

  • laser engraving photo on ABS

    Photo Engraving

    Reproduces simplified photographs and grayscale artwork on selected ABS surfaces.

  • laser cutting ABS

    Laser Cutting

    Cuts selected, verified ABS sheets into custom shapes and components.

  • laser mark ABS powerbank

    Laser Marking

    Creates permanent logos, text, serial numbers, QR codes, barcodes, and identification marks through controlled surface or color modification on compatible ABS parts.

CO₂ vs. FIBER vs. MOPA vs. UV

WHICH LASER FOR ABS PROCESSING?

Different laser sources produce different results on ABS. Compare their typical uses, advantages, and key considerations to choose the right laser for your application.

*Swipe right to see all
Laser Source
CO₂ Laser
Fiber Laser
MOPA Laser
UV Laser
Best For Surface Engraving & Selected Cutting Industrial Marking Controlled High-Contrast Marking Fine, Low-Heat Marking
Typical Applications Engraved Graphics, Outlines, Custom Shapes Logos, Serial Numbers, Barcodes, Part IDs QR Codes, Traceability Marks, Logos, Product IDs Fine Text, QR Codes, Detailed Logos, Small Components
Typical Wavelength 10.6 μm 1064 nm 1064 nm 355 nm
Main Advantage Engraving and Selected Sheet Processing Fast Permanent Part Identification Wider Pulse-Width and Frequency Control Fine Detail with Lower Thermal Impact
Heat Impact Higher Moderate, Formulation Dependent More Controllable Through Pulse Settings Lower
Key Consideration Cutting May Cause Melting, Edge Deformation, Sticky Residue, or Heavy Fumes Marking Contrast Depends on ABS Color, Pigments, Additives, and Formulation Parameter Testing Is Important for Optimizing Contrast and Heat Input Marking Results Still Depend on the Exact ABS Grade and Formulation
